From ed558f302160a9340c89132823652c7138592613 Mon Sep 17 00:00:00 2001 From: Uwe Rathmann Date: Thu, 12 Apr 2018 13:07:58 +0200 Subject: [PATCH] wrong return value when inheriting the locale fixed --- src/controls/QskControl.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/controls/QskControl.cpp b/src/controls/QskControl.cpp index 857105c8..ae52944b 100644 --- a/src/controls/QskControl.cpp +++ b/src/controls/QskControl.cpp @@ -1071,12 +1071,12 @@ bool qskInheritLocale( QskControl* control, const QLocale& locale ) auto d = static_cast< QskControlPrivate* >( QQuickItemPrivate::get( control ) ); if ( d->explicitLocale || d->locale == locale ) - return false; + return true; d->locale = locale; qskSendEventTo( control, QEvent::LocaleChange ); - return true; + return false; } void qskResolveLocale( QskControl* control )